The HSE is allegedly using a British telephone number considered a “high risk scam” by anti-spam monitors to send their VAX verification codes during online registration




We received information from a reader who recently signed up for their vaccination appointment. To their surprise, the number used by the official HSE website to send verification codes during the VAX signup process is a British mobile telephone number.

The reader checked the British number online only to find that the official HSE verification signup number is listed as “Spam-High-Risk” with 62% of reports saying it was “harassment” according to a well known anti-spam service provider based in the U.K.
